Metal cladding installation services involve attaching durable metal panels or sheets to the exterior surfaces of a building. This process typically includes preparing the existing structure, measuring and cutting the metal materials to fit specific dimensions, and securely fastening the panels to ensure a seamless, weather-resistant exterior. Skilled contractors may also incorporate insulation layers or vapor barriers during installation to enhance energy efficiency and protect against moisture infiltration. Proper installation ensures the metal cladding not only provides an aesthetic upgrade but also contributes to the building’s overall durability and long-term performance.

These services address several common problems faced by property owners. Metal cladding helps protect buildings from harsh weather conditions, such as heavy rain, snow, and wind, by acting as a robust barrier. It also shields underlying structures from potential damage caused by moisture, rot, or pests. Additionally, metal cladding can improve thermal insulation, reducing heating and cooling costs. For properties experiencing deterioration or damage to existing exterior surfaces, installing new metal cladding offers a practical solution to extend the lifespan of the building envelope.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for metal cladding installation can range from approximately $4 to $12 per square foot, depending on the type of metal used, such as aluminum or steel. Higher-end materials may increase overall expenses. Local pros can provide detailed estimates based on project specifics.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ing metal cladding typically fall between $3 and $8 per square foot. These rates vary based on project complexity and regional pricing differences. Contact local service providers for precise quotes tailored to the scope of work.

Total Project Cost - Overall costs for metal cladding installation often range from $7 to $20 per square foot, combining materials and labor. Larger or more intricate projects may push costs higher. Local contractors can help determine accurate pricing for individual needs.

Additional Fees - Extra charges may apply for preparatory work, such as surface prep or insulation, which can add $1 to $4 per square foot. These costs vary depending on existing building conditions and project requirements. Consulting with local pros can clarify any potential additional expenses.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What types of metal are used for cladding? Common metals for cladding include aluminum, steel, and copper, each offering different aesthetic and durability qualities.

Is metal cladding suitable for all building types? Metal cladding can be installed on a variety of structures, including commercial, residential, and industrial buildings, depending on design preferences and requirements.

How long does metal cladding installation typically take? The installation duration varies based on the size of the project and complexity, but local service providers can provide estimates tailored to specific needs.

What maintenance is required for metal cladding? Metal cladding generally requires minimal maintenance, such as periodic cleaning to remove dirt and debris, to preserve its appearance and performance.

Can metal cladding be installed on existing structures? Yes, metal cladding can often be installed over existing surfaces or as part of a renovation, depending on the condition of the underlying structure.
